Older firmware versions frequently dropped connections when transitioning between HSDPA (3G) and EDGE (2G) towers. Build B427 improves the internal baseband algorithm, creating a smoother transition between networks and reducing sudden disconnections in weak signal areas. Preparing for the Installation

The Huawei E173 is one of the most resilient and widely distributed 3G USB modems in the world. Originally released during the peak of the mobile broadband expansion, this hardware remains in active service globally, particularly in industrial IoT setups, remote telemetry, and regions relying on legacy 3G infrastructure. -huawei firmware E173 11.126.85.00.209 B427-
